UFC star Justin Gaethje gave his opponent Rafael Fiziev the beat down of his life at UFC 286 when both the lightweights clashed. The O2 Arena on March 18 bore witness to the fighting prowess of ‘The Highlight’ as he racked a splendid victory. However, the Saturday night fight also evoked concerned reactions from the fans as the brutalized face of ‘Ataman’ sprouted blood. While the heated encounter gave fans a memorable match, the declaration of the same previously raised some eyebrows. For some, the Safford native fighting a lower-ranked fighter didn’t add up, especially since his last fight was a title shot. Finally, the American fighter raised curtains for his accepting a fight against the Azerbaijani fighter.
Notably, the 34-year-old in the post-fight press conference discussed the recently concluded UFC PPV and also gave a sad update on his career. In addition, towards the last minutes of the interview, he mentioned how he beat the former Muay Thai fighter in his own game. Further, the 24-4 record holder mentioned a tweet from the last year triggered a chain of events that culminated in their fight in London.

Justin Gaethje wanted to ‘f*ck’ Fiziev up for the disrespectful tweet
The #3 ranked lightweight revealed he wanted an Octagon date with Fiziev over a tweet the latter made in reference to Conor McGregor‘s cryptic yacht video.
Thus, he said, “I really wanted to fight this guy ever since he put that video of Connor getting his d*ck sucked on a boat in reference that it was me. I really wanted to f*ck him up. So I’m glad I got to make his face look like that.”

Markedly, in October 2022, the 12-2 record holder took a dig at Gaethje as he posted the indecent video featuring ‘Mystic Mac’. Also, he made an inference that the Elevation Fight Team representative tried to negotiate a fight deal with the Irishman. The tweet, however, didn’t sit well with the prominent wrestler, as he exacted revenge in the best method possible.
